Mistakes:

 

  1. Don’t tell me your astrological sign as proof that you’re a good worker. (yes, it was amusing, but probably not a good move in most cases – especially if you’re not saying it as a joke.)
  2. Don’t show cleavage
  3. Don’t ask for coffee “to go”
  4. Don’t ask me to make you an extra photocopy of your resume
  5. Don’t ask me overly personal questions (especially about non-job things) – friendly is good, overly personal at this stage is not.

 

Some impressive things:

 

  1. Ask an insightful question about the museum and/or the job that (a) proves you’ve done your research, and (b) shows you will be able to ask the right questions (and go about answering them) when on the job.
  2. Always send a thank you note.
  3. Have concrete examples ready to demonstrate how you can handle difficult situations, work with others, or other similar potential interview questions.
